Royals Fall Short to Rockets

February 22, 2020 - Western Hockey League (WHL)
Victoria Royals News Release


Victoria, BC - The Victoria Royals dropped a 3-2 decision to the Kelowna Rockets on Friday night at the Save-On-Foods Memorial Centre.

Notes

Penalty Kill Success: Victoria went a perfect 3/3=100.0% on the penalty kill tonight. In their last five games against the Rockets, the Royals have now successfully killed off 17 straight Kelowna powerplays. The Rockets' last powerplay goal versus Victoria took place on November 6th at Prospera Place.

Putting Up Points: Tonight, Victoria's Gary Haden and Phillip Schultz extended their point streaks to six and four games respectively. Haden has now recorded two goals and six assists during this span, while Schultz has tallied seven points (5g-2a). Haden's streak set a Royals' season-high for most consecutive games with a point.

In the Blue Paint: Royals' affiliated goaltender Connor Martin played in his second consecutive WHL game tonight. The Calgary, AB product and has stopped 63 of the 68 shots he has faced in his young career. The 2002-born netminder was recalled from the Calgary Canucks of the Alberta Junior Hockey League (AJHL) on Tuesday and played in his first career game on Wednesday.

Back in the Line-Up: Forwards Tarun Fizer and Brayden Tracey returned to Victoria's line-up in tonight's game. Fizer had missed the previous four contests, while Tracey was away for three games. The Royals were still without injured forwards Sean Gulka, Graeme Bryks and Ty Yoder, along with defenceman Jacob Herauf and goaltender Shane Farkas. Carson Miller left tonight's game and did not return.
